Here's info on the shuttle service from "The Other Olrando":

Shuttle Bus Service

If you'd rather not drive from Orlando, you can take advantage of the shuttle bus service that Busch operates. The fare is $5 per person, but if you have a 5-park FlexTicket the service is free. There are five pick-up points conveniently located along Orlando’s I-4 corridor including Universal Orlando, SeaWorld, and Old Town in Kissimmee. Buses depart between roughly 8:00 a.m. and 9:00 a.m. with return journeys timed to the current closing hours at Busch Gardens Tampa. To check the latest schedule and pick-up points call (800) 511-2450.
